The final state of this process does not really resemble the signal process, but the cross-section is extremely high, over a 1000 times greater than the signal processes cross-section, this means that some events may be accepted as signal events. There are two photon events where both beam leptons are lost down the beam pipe, these are called untagged events and will not contribute to the background.
